Warford Corporation axles

My Ford chassis has a tandem rear axle with a splitter box for high and low range by the Warford company. The splitter box has to large straight cut teeth in it with a prop shaft to drive the rear axle as well. I bet this baby will really sing !!! Does anyone know of the Warford company and when they produced these axles

Richard, did this truck from Canada or the US before being brought to South Africa? i ask because there was a Warford Corporation in Canada that made shcool buses and specialty vehicles, bus manufacture bagan in'48. In '85 I guess they were bought up by Richmond Transportation in Virgina, U.S.

Dick Cutting has a tandem rear axle setup on his site, he's a nice guy, and you can email him.
http://www.cutsoldtrucks.com/baumis.htm

But these axles are called Baumis-Warford, perhaps the same company.

Thanks for the reply '46. I pressume that it woulod have come from Canada. All right hand drive Ford's that I know of came from Canada to South Africa. The chassis also has a "C" in the number which I pressume denotes Canada. It's quite an interesting setup though. I will send a mail to Dick and see what he comes up with. Thanks
